Tutorial Java

A linha de solicitação informa ao servidor qual ação o cliente deseja realizar, enquanto a linha de status na resposta indica o resultado da solicitação, seja ele um sucesso, um redirecionamento ou um erro específico. A introdução do cabeçalho Host no HTTP 1.1 foi crucial para permitir que vários servidores compartilhassem https://felixwvur89900.digiblogbox.com/51821952/curso-cientista-de-dados-com-horário-flexível-plataforma-própria-e-garantia-de-emprego o mesmo endereço IP, facilitando a hospedagem de múltiplos sites em um único servidor. O ciclo se inicia quando o cliente estabelece contato com o servidor, encaminhando uma requisição HTTP. A versão atual, HTTP 3, foi lançada em 2018 em resposta à demanda por maior eficiência e desempenho, adotando o protocolo QUIC.

O que é Java?

O Ambiente de Execução Java, ou o JRE, atua na combinação do código Java — a partir das aplicações codadas no JDK, juntamente às bibliotecas necessárias para executá-los em uma JVM. A partir disso, o JRE pode criar uma instância da JVM, executando efetivamente os códigos Java. No Kit de Desenvolvimento — o JDK — distribuído pela Oracle, está presente o JavaC. Ele é considerado o compilador primário do Java e é responsável por receber o código-fonte e traduzi-lo. Mas a tradução não será para o sistema em que opera naquele momento, em bytecode, mas sim, para a JVM — a Java Virtual Machine — em javacode.

Portuguese – Java

Estar presente na vida de milhares de pessoas no mundo através de computadores, dispositivos móveis, datacenters, em carros e até em geladeiras inteligentes não é para qualquer linguagem e em todos esses ambientes, o Java está. No entanto, o projeto Green foi considerado inviável para esse propósito específico, mas os engenheiros da Sun viram potencial na nova linguagem e decidiram adaptá-la para o desenvolvimento de software geral. Assim, a programação Java começou a ser desenvolvida com foco na simplicidade, portabilidade e segurança.

E para se ter um maior desempenho ao rodar programas e aplicativos, a versão mais recente dessa plataforma deve ser instalada. O desenvolvedor é responsável por modelar o papel desempenhado pelos objetos e a interação entre eles. Por exemplo, em um sistema desenvolvido para uma padaria, https://franciscoaoye10730.imblogs.net/76023763/curso-cientista-de-dados-com-horário-flexível-plataforma-própria-e-garantia-de-emprego existiriam objetos do tipo “Cliente” e objetos que simulam as ações que um cliente pode realizar. Desde sua concepção por Tim Berners-Lee na década de 1980, o HTTP evoluiu por meio de diferentes versões, como 1.1, 2.0 e 3.0, buscando melhorias em eficiência e segurança.

JavaScript:

Implemente e gerencie aplicativos e serviços independentemente da hora, do local ou do tipo de dispositivo. O gerenciamento integrado e as ferramentas administrativas fornecem segurança e controle aprimorados, e o suporte para ambientes multicloud permite que você escolha seu método de implementação. Os recursos e serviços de entrega contínuos ajudam você a responder rapidamente para atender às necessidades do seu negócio. Java é uma tecnologia que consiste tanto em uma linguagem de programação quanto em uma plataforma de software.

  • Sua jornada começou nos corredores da Sun nos anos 90, quando uma equipe de engenheiros liderados por James Gosling se propôs a criar uma linguagem de programação que superasse as limitações de suas predecessoras.
  • Em 1995, a Sun Microsystems lançou a primeira versão do Java Development Kit (JDK), que incluía um compilador Java e a JVM.
  • Ofereça as habilidades e ferramentas que sua equipe precisa para impulsionar a inovação e avançar em seus negócios.
  • Vamos mergulhar no universo do Java, desvendando seus conceitos e aplicações que o tornaram uma pedra angular no mundo da programação e além.
  • Embora a programação Java seja uma linguagem interpretada, ela possui um bom desempenho graças à JVM e às otimizações realizadas pelo compilador Just-In-Time (JIT).
  • O programa Java foi a primeira linguagem a combinar os dois métodos acima usando uma máquina virtual Java (JVM).

O HTTP é a base para que o cliente e um servidor web troquem informações. Ele permite a requisição e a resposta de recursos, como imagens, arquivos e as próprias páginas webs que acessamos, por meio de mensagens padronizadas. Em 1995, a Sun Microsystems lançou a primeira versão do Java Development Kit (JDK), que incluía um compilador Java e a JVM. Essa versão inicial da programação https://holdenjige34455.pointblog.net/curso-cientista-de-dados-com-horário-flexível-plataforma-própria-e-garantia-de-emprego-67218047 Java foi rapidamente adotada pelos desenvolvedores, que ficaram impressionados com a facilidade de uso e as vantagens oferecidas pela linguagem. Uma das principais características da programação Java é a sua portabilidade. Isso significa que um programa escrito em Java pode ser executado em diferentes plataformas, como Windows, Mac OS e Linux, sem a necessidade de modificação.

Qual a história do Java?

Nosso tutorial de programação java é projetado para ajudar iniciantes e profissionais. É uma micro plataforma que é principalmente usada para desenvolver aplicações mobile. Investindo apenas R$ 69,90, você tem acesso completo a todos os cursos online do Pacote Master por um ano inteiro. Como é possível perceber, saber inglês será fundamental para você dominar essa ou qualquer outra linguagem de programação. Não é novidade para ninguém que desenvolvedores precisam gostar de resolver problemas. Afinal de contas, este é um dos principais objetivos ao qual uma empresa contrata um programador.

  • Em Java, a estrutura principal para isso é a classe String, que nos fornece vários métodos para sua manipulação.
  • Já o HTTPS, utiliza uma criptografía SSL/TLS para proteger a integridade de dados, ou seja, se alguém conseguir interromper de alguma forma a comunicação, os dados estão protegidos por uma criptografia.
  • Já vimos o Vetor e observamos seus prós e contras e agora vamos aprender sobre uma outra lista.
  • Desde tutoriais online até cursos detalhados, a acessibilidade ao conhecimento permite que novos desenvolvedores aprendam e dominem o Java de maneira eficaz.

A principal filosofia por trás de sua criação, a interoperabilidade entre diferentes dispositivos, continua sendo o argumento mais forte para favorecer o Java para novos aplicativos corporativos. A arquitetura orientada a objetos do Java permite criar programas modulares e código reutilizável, encurtando os ciclos de desenvolvimento e estendendo a longevidade de aplicativos corporativos. Se você já utilizou um internet banking, provavelmente deve ter visto um aviso para instalar ou atualizar o Java. A tecnologia é uma das mais utilizadas do mundo, e engloba tanto uma plataforma de software quanto uma linguagem de programação. O servidor é o dispositivo que hospeda e fornece os recursos solicitados pelos cliente, ele pode ser apenas 1 máquina ou até mesmo várias máquinas que operam juntas.